Chad Faust (born July 14, 1980) is a Canadian actor, singer, film producer, film director, and screenwriter [2] best known for his role as Kyle Baldwin in The 4400 . [3] [4] He currently resides in Los Angeles, California.

Contents

Biography

Faust starred in Bang Bang You're Dead , a film about high school shootings. Faust was also seen in All I Want , which features him sporting a long mullet, cheap sunglasses, and a spiked collar alongside Elijah Wood, Franka Potente, and Mandy Moore. Among Faust's other credits are multiple independent films, the CTV television series So?, as well as guest spots on NBC's Skate and Heroes ; [5] DreamWorks' Taken ; and WB's Black Sash and Smallville .

Faust was later seen as "Dean Withers," a Christian teenager who is sent to The Mercy House to "cure" his homosexuality, in the feature film Saved! , [6] starring alongside a collection of young stars including Macaulay Culkin, Mandy Moore, Jena Malone, Patrick Fugit, and veterans Martin Donovan and Mary-Louise Parker. He also starred together with Rosario Dawson in Descent, in 2006. [7] [8]

Faust has written, directed and produced six short films and one feature. We Ran Naked, a feature film about an author living in the shadow of his successful first novel, premiered in 1999, when Chad was just 19. As a solo recording artist, Faust has released two CDs under the independent label, Zotzman Music.

In early 2019, it was announced Faust had begun production on his directorial debut Girl , with actress Bella Thorne cast as the lead. [9] [10]

<i>Girl</i> (2020 film) 2020 film

Girl is a 2020 thriller film written and directed by Chad Faust. The films stars Bella Thorne as a young woman known only as Girl, who returns to her hometown with the intention of murdering her abusive father, only to discover that somebody else has already murdered him. The film's cast also includes Faust, Elizabeth Saunders, Mickey Rourke, Lanette Ware and Glen Gould. The film was shot in 2019 in Sudbury, Ontario.
